Advantages of Dental Implants



Several elders discover that oral implants use a life-changing remedy for missing out on teeth. Unlike dentures, which can shift and trigger discomfort, oral implants give a secure and safe option. You can consume your favorite foods without worrying about your teeth slipping or moving. This newfound self-confidence can improve your general quality of life.

One more significant advantage is the natural appearance of oral implants. They're created to blend seamlessly with your existing teeth, permitting you to grin freely without feeling self-conscious.

Plus, they aid keep your jawbone thickness. When you shed teeth, the bone can begin to wear away, yet implants promote the bone, preventing further loss and helping protect your face framework.

Additionally, dental implants require much less maintenance than dentures. You will not require to eliminate them for cleansing; simply brush and floss as you normally would. This simplicity of treatment can be a substantial benefit for senior citizens.

Considerations for Elders



While oral implants supply countless benefits, there are essential considerations elders must remember prior to waging this option.

Initially, your total health and wellness plays an important role. Problems like diabetes, weakening of bones, or heart concerns can affect healing and complicate the treatment. It's essential to consult with your doctor to ensure you're a suitable candidate.



Next off, consider the cost. Dental implants can be costly, and insurance policy protection varies. See to it you understand your monetary duties and discover payment alternatives if needed.

In addition, consider your dental hygiene regimen. Implants require thorough like prevent infection and make certain long life.

Another element is the time commitment entailed. The procedure can take a number of months from appointment to last positioning, so you'll require to prepare accordingly.

Lastly, review your way of life. If you have flexibility issues or discover it tough to attend follow-up appointments, oral implants might not be the best option for you.

The Implant Treatment Refine



Recognizing the dental implant treatment process is essential for elders considering this dental alternative. The journey generally begins with a consultation where your dental practitioner reviews your dental health and wellness and reviews your goals. They might take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're an ideal prospect for implants.

When you're approved, the primary step of the procedure includes placing the titanium implant right into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thesia, so you won't feel pain during the procedure.

After the implant is positioned, it's vital to permit a healing period of a couple of months. During this time, the dental implant fuses with your bone-- a process known as osseointegration.

After recovery, you'll return to the dentist to attach a joint, which works as an adapter between the implant and the crown. Once the joint is secured, impressions of your mouth will certainly be required to create a personalized crown that matches your all-natural teeth.
